Binance
A comprehensive guide on how to generate your API keys on Binance!
Last updated
A comprehensive guide on how to generate your API keys on Binance!
Last updated
Step One: Log in to your Binance account at
Step Two: After signing in, select your profile icon in the top right corner, then select API Management from the dropdown.
Step Three: Select the “Create API” button.
You will be prompted to choose an API key type then to create a new API Key. Select "System Generated API Key" then enter a label for your key. In our example we chose to make it “How To Guide”. We recommend making the label as descriptive as possible to reflect the use case of the specific API. Once you have a desired label, click the “Next” button.
Step Four: Enter the appropriate verification codes, sent to your email and authenticator app.
Step Five: Verify the permissions of the API Key are correct
You want to ensure that Enable Reading is enabled, and all functions relating to trading, transfers, and withdrawals are disabled. This should be the case by default, however it is important to double-check at this stage as the Hash Data tool will deny the API key if any trading functions are enabled.
Be sure to record your Secret Key in a secure location, as this key will be permanently hidden once the page is refreshed.
Step Six: Enter your API keys into the Hash Data tool
Log into the Client Portal of the Hash Data tool, then navigate down to Exchange Accounts (1), selected Add Exchange (2), then enter your keys where prompted (3). As reference, the "API Key" from Binance is the "" in the Hash Data tool.
Step Seven: Click "Test Keys" and let that complete.
If the test sends an error in response, please re-review the information entered and the permissions associated with the API key. The software has a number of checks in place to prevent users from uploading keys with "Edit" capabilities, so this is the most common source of errors.
Once the keys are tested and no errors are noted, click "Submit".
Congratulation - the Hash Data tool is now able to read your exchange account!
If you are looking for information on how to process information from your exchange account and begin running reports from this balance, please proceed to the User Guide!
For any questions, please reach out to Support@HashData.co for additional assistance.